Where does “લશ્કર” come from?

લશ્કર (Gujarati) comes from Persian لشکر, from Middle Persian lškl, from Proto-Indo-Iranian Hrákšati, from Proto-Indo-European h₂lékseti, from Proto-Indo-European h₂lek- — to protect.

લશ્કર (Gujarati): army
